The Lake Worth Trojans's five-game losing streak came to an end on Wednesday. They strolled past FAU High with points to spare, taking the game 33-15. That 33-15 margin sets a new team best for Lake Worth this season.
Lake Worth found their leader in underclassman Jocilynne Sweeney, who scored eight points along with seven steals and five assists. Those seven steals set a new season-high mark for her. Another player making a difference was Alexandra Reiman, who scored seven points along with four steals.
Lake Worth's win ended a three-game drought at home and bumped them up to 3-5. As for FAU High,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-7-1.
